Job Description

SAIC is seeking a Senior Logistics Analyst to provide lifecycle logistics, product support, and sustainment management for the Expeditionary Electromagnetic Warfare (EEW) Division at NSWC Crane. In this role, you will lead the development, evaluation, and execution of integrated logistics support (ILS) strategies for advanced electronic warfare systems deployed across multi-domain expeditionary environments.

Responsibilities
  • Provide senior logistics support for EW systems and fielded capabilities, including sustainment planning, supportability analysis, and lifecycle logistics execution.
  • Support and maintain Integrated Logistics Support (ILS) products and activities across the twelve product support elements.
  • Assist in the development, implementation, review, and maintenance of Integrated Logistics Support Plans (ILSPs) and Operational Logistics Support Summaries (OLSS).
  • Review system design characteristics and ensure life-cycle logistics requirements are incorporated into system support plans and sustainment decisions.
  • Support maintenance planning, support equipment analysis, training support planning, depot planning, provisioning, and logistics product data development/review.
  • Assist with LORA assessments, maintenance data collection, maintenance-plan technical assessments, and logistics product data analysis in support of readiness and supportability objectives.
  • Maintain and update logistics-related schedules and data in support of Work Breakdown Structure tasks, sustainment milestones, and fielding requirements.
  • Support asset accountability and sustainment databases, including IUID, ERP, WMS, DSS, OM&S, and PP&E tracking and reporting requirements.
  • Coordinate material movement, receiving, staging, storage, shipment, and inventory control for systems, equipment, and resources supporting mission execution.
  • Support packaging, handling, storage, and transportation (PHS&T) planning and execution for systems, test equipment, instrumentation trailers, vans, and related materials.
  • Generate logistics reports, status updates, technical assessments, and recommendations for Government review.
  • Participate in logistics meetings, IPTs, working groups, audits, reviews, and customer engagements as required.
  • Coordinate with engineering, maintenance, test, supply, and program teams to resolve logistics issues and improve system supportability.

About SAIC

Science Applications International Corporation (SAIC) is a technology integrator in the technical, engineering, intelligence, and enterprise information technology markets. SAIC has approximately 26,000 employees and operates in more than 70 countries. The company was founded in 1969 and is headquartered in Reston, Virginia. SAIC provides services to the U.S. government, including the Department of Defense, the intelligence community, and civilian agencies. The company also serves commercial customers in the healthcare, energy, and financial services sectors.
